INGREDIENTS:
- 1 c Carob powder
- 1 c Water
- 1/4 c Honey
- 1/4 c Peanut butter (smooth or cru
- 3/4 c Wheat germ
- 3/4 c Rolled oats
- 2 tb Dry milk powder
- 1/2 c Unsweetened shredded coconut
- 1 ts Cinnamon (optional)
- 1/2 ts Grated orange rind (optional)
COOKING INSTRUCTIONS:
- In a small saucepan, combine the carob and water.
- Bring to a boil over low heat, stirring constantly to prevent scorching.
- Add the honey and peanut butter and continue cooking for about 5 minutes, or until syrup is smooth and slightly thickened.
- In a large bowl, mix together the wheat germ, oats, milk powder, coconut, cinnamon, and orange rind (if desired).
- Pour about one cup of the carob syrup over the dry mixture, or as much as is needed to make a pliable, dough-like consistency.
- Store the remainder in the refrigerator and use as an icing or to make great milk shakes.
- Pinch off pieces of the dough and roll each piece between your palms into 2-inch-long tubes about the circumference of a fountain pen, tapered at one end in the shape of a baseball bat.
- Roll the rest into marble-sized balls.
